A Taste of Tradition: Wine and Culinary Delights

No visit to Kvareli would be complete without indulging in its renowned winemaking heritage. The Kvareli Wine Tour offers an exclusive opportunity to delve into the world of Georgian wines, celebrated as some of the oldest in the world. Available from 10:00 AM on both days, this tour is a must for wine enthusiasts and history buffs alike.

Begin your morning with a guided tour of the Cave winery, where you’ll learn about the ancient techniques that have earned Georgian winemaking a UNESCO heritage status. The experience is not just about tasting; it’s a journey through time, unraveling the secrets of the world’s first wines. Following the tour, engage in a hands-on culinary adventure, crafting traditional Georgian delicacies like Churchkhela and bread in a clay underground oven.

Exploring Kakheti: A Journey Beyond Kvareli

For those eager to explore beyond the confines of Kvareli, the Kakheti Wine Tour offers a comprehensive exploration of the region’s highlights. Available from 9:00 AM to 9:00 PM on March 8th and 9th, this tour takes you on a journey through the picturesque landscapes and historic towns of Kakheti.

The tour begins with a visit to Telavi, the heart of Kakheti, where you’ll be greeted by the sight of ancient churches and charming streets. As you travel through the region, the beauty of the Georgian countryside unfolds, revealing a tapestry of vineyards and medieval fortresses. Each stop offers a unique insight into the region’s rich cultural heritage, from the medieval structures of Gremi to the vibrant town of Sighnaghi.
